  • This paper deals with the pollen morphology of 7 species of Swertia L., namely Swertia bimaculata(S.et Z.)HK. f. Thoms., S. davidii Franch., S. hickinii Burkill., S. kouitchensis Franch., S. macrosperma C. B. Clarke., S. nervosa Wall., S. punicea Hemsl., which are examined under light microscope and scanning electronic microscope. It is found that exine ornamentation of pollen grains of Swertia plants is striate-reticulate, reticulate and verrucate types.
